Scolichthys greenwayi Rosen, 1967 Greenway's toothcarp |
|
|
photo by
Nilsson, K. |
| Family: | Poeciliidae (Poeciliids), subfamily: Poeciliinae | |||
| Max. size: | 3.5 cm TL (male/unsexed); 5 cm (female) | |||
| Environment: | pelagic; freshwater; pH range: 7 - 8; dH range: 10 | |||
| Distribution: | Central America: Rio Chixoy and Rio Salinas system in Alta Verapaz, Guatemala. | |||
| Diagnosis: | ||||
| Biology: | Inhabits flowing waters. | |||
| IUCN Red List Status: | Data deficient (DD); Date assessed: 16 October 2019 Ref. (130435) | |||
| Threat to humans: | harmless | |||
